In triangle ABC, angle A = 59 degrees, angle B = 62. From the vertices of these angles, heights are drawn that intersect at point O. Find the degree measure of angle AOB

1) Triangle ABC. Angle A = 59 ° and angle B = 62 °.
2) Consider a right-angled triangle ABK with a right angle K.
Angle B = 62 °, angle K = 90 °.
Let’s find the angle AВK.
ВAK angle = 180 ° – 90 ° – 62 ° = 90 ° – 62 ° = 30 ° – 2 ° = 28 °;
3) Consider a right-angled triangle ABН with a right angle H.
Angle A = 59 °, angle H = 90 °.
Let’s find the angle AВK.
AВН angle = 180 ° – 90 ° – 59 ° = 90 ° – 59 ° = 40 ° – 9 ° = 31 °;
4) Consider the ABO triangle.
Angle AOB = 180 ° – angle AВН – angle ВAK = 180 ° – 31 ° – 28 ° = 130 ° – 1 ° – 8 ° = 130 ° – 9 ° = 121 °.
Answer: Angle AOB = 121 °.
